He was the figurehead of consultations that gave birth to the nation of Pakistan from India.
Explanation:
Muhammad Ali Jinnah ensured that Pakistan got her independence from India by proposing the partition of India as well as the creation of the nation of Pakistan in the part of India overwhelmingly populated by Muslims.
Jinnah's proposal was adopted in 1942. Four years later, India was partitioned into three territories according to majorities. The first was Hindu majority (present-day India), the second was Pakistan (Muslim majority) and the third was Bengal and Assam which had a narrow Muslim majority.
